Smart car key technology has changed the vehicle industry, enhancing both user experience and security. These innovative keys utilize a mix of RFID (radio-frequency recognition), Bluetooth, and smart device applications to develop a seamless interaction in between the driver and the lorry. As innovation continues to progress, so too do consumer expectations relating to safety, benefit, and vehicle functionality.
2. Kinds Of Smart Car Keys
Smart car key technology encompasses various types of systems. Understanding these distinctions enables consumers to make informed decisions about their lorry's security functions.
2.1. Key Fobs
Key fobs are compact push-button controls that enable users to lock and open their automobiles from a range. They typically operate using RF signals or infrared transmission. In addition to fundamental performances, some key fobs might consist of functions like panic buttons, trunk releases, and even remote start capabilities.
2.2. Keyless Ignition Systems
Keyless ignition systems enable chauffeurs to begin their lorries without physically placing a key. Instead, the chauffeur brings a key fob or smart key in their pocket or bag, and the automobile discovers it's nearby. This system improves convenience while also executing security steps whereby the engine will only begin if the authorized key is discovered inside the car.
2.3. Smart device Integration
A growing variety of makers now permit car owners to utilize their smart devices as keys through devoted applications. This functionality can include remote locking and opening, accessing the trunk, and even keeping track of lorry diagnostics. Using mobile gadgets shows the increasing integration of technology in daily life, permitting chauffeurs to have actually centralized control over their lorries.

Frequently asked questionsQ: Can I utilize my smart device as a car key?
A: Many modern automobiles now allow users to operate certain functions through mobile phone applications, successfully permitting the mobile phone to function as a car key.
Q: What happens if my key fob battery dies?
A: If your key fob's battery passes away, you might not be able to access your car normally. Nevertheless, lots of fobs include a physical key that can be utilized in emergencies.
Q: Are smart keys much easier to take than standard keys?
A: Smart keys integrate advanced security protocols that make them harder to steal using standard techniques. However, vulnerabilities do exist, especially concerning signal relay theft.
Q: Are smart car keys universal?
A: No, smart car keys are typically designed to deal with specific makes and designs. Each producer has its own key programming systems and procedures.
